Official DOL plan name: Center for Family Services, Inc. 403(b) Plan · Sponsored by Center for Family Services, Inc. · New Jersey · Healthcare & Social Assistance

$4M in assets, 282 participants

Center for Family Services, Inc.'s Center for Family Services, Inc. 403(b) Plan reported $4M in total assets and 282 participants in its 2024 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 40th perc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.

What changed between DOL Form 5500 filings

plan year 2023 → plan year 2024

  • Center for Family Services, Inc. 403(b) Plan reported participants rose from 77 in the plan year 2023 filing to 282 in the plan year 2024 filing.
  • Center for Family Services, Inc. 403(b) Plan reported net income rose from -$573K in the plan year 2023 filing to $31K in the plan year 2024 filing.
